Output 43c21cf6163912ccc669a59c56e6ac0e1add1fa081bfc0afd1f31eb23ac99638:4

value
702830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a21006b521a2345b17f621dfcbcab61f7327ee OP_EQUAL
address
3733FycfZAUibSpmNBiFJHXMDGRtBxD4LC
transaction
43c21cf6163912ccc669a59c56e6ac0e1add1fa081bfc0afd1f31eb23ac99638
spent
true